The road has become a second home for Haste the Day as last October they were direct support for Norma Jean's tour followed by being a part of the sold out Saints & Sinners tour (Hollywood Undead, Senses Fail, Haste the Day, Brokencyde). The band also went international this year headlining in South Africa, Australia, New Zealand, Columbia, and Panama. Haste the Day also headlined the domestic Scream the Prayer tour this year. In December, the band will go abroad once again to Germany for the Christmas Rock Night festival.
After the Napalm & Noise Tour, the band will enter the studio to being recording their fifth studio project on Solid State Records in January 2010. The new album will release in the summer of next year.
